You're definitely not the only one...Dee-Jay feels really, really weird in this game. His physics and timing are VERY different from ST. Crossover flying forward is solid, but so many other things with him are just weird. His rising kick (charge D,U+K) usually whiffs as anti-air off the ground. My PS3 import version of the game came today. I got the collector's edition.

Wow. Now THAT is a collector's edition.

Comes with the game (of course), a CD with all the character themes (all 35 characters), a DVD with all the commercials and a bunch of other videos and an art book with the character portraits. All in a silver box. VERY nice.

Some things to note:

My SSF IV import file did not interact with my domestic SF IV file. No costumes or colors unlock. Since I paid money for the SF IV downloads, I decided to keep my domestic purchase and will play that. It's okay, I really only bought the special edition for the nifty extras so I'm satisfied:)
